    If the HDD will boot your MBP externally but not when installed in the MBP, that usually indicates a bad connection.. Either the connecting plug is not seated properly, ot the connecting cable is loose or faulty.  Open the MBP and check very carefully for those conditions. To repair or replace connecting cable is not an expensive repair, even at an Apple store.

    The same story. No 3G after updating to 6.1.  Told my daughter temporarily not to do an update on her iPad with 6.01. We've exchanged SIMs. I inserted her SIM in my iPad - 3G appeared immediately. And my SIM in her iPad with ios 6.01 also WORKS FINE. We use the same provider - Megafon Moscow. After attempting to revert SIMs to original configuration, 3G disappeared on my iPad again. Don't know what's going on with SIM during the update to 6.1
